Hulu: DVD, Videorecording, Projected Medium, Visual Materials Ka mea paʻi puke, ka lā: [New York] : The Criterion Collection, [2023] ©2023 Hōʻike ʻano: 2 videodiscs (117 min.) : sound, color ; 4 3/4 in. + 1 booklet (32 pages : color illustrations ; 19 cm). 4 3/4 in. auditory captions visual audioDescription digital optical 1.85:1 wide screen NTSC video file DVD video region 1 Hōʻike hoʻopōkole: A classic tale is reborn through the inspired imagination of cinematic dream-weaver Guillermo del Toro, directing alongside Mark Gustafson. Realized through boundary-pushing, breathtakingly intricate stop-motion animation, this dark rendering of the fable of the puppet boy and his maker, which won the Academy Award for Best Animated Feature, daringly transfers the story to Fascist Italy, where the irrepressible Pinocchio gradually learns what it means to be human through his experiences of war, death, and sacrifice. This version of the story imbues the oft-told tale with a bold new resonance about living with courage and compassion.
